This study introduces an innovative approach to ship routing in the Indian Ocean by integrating Artificial Neural Networks (ANN) and the A* algorithm. The proposed model dynamically adapts to environmental factors such as weather conditions, sea currents, and navigational hazards, aiming to enhance safety and operational efficiency. By leveraging historical route data and real-time inputs, the system offers improved route planning capabilities. Simulation results indicate notable enhancements in route accuracy, energy efficiency, and computational performance compared to traditional routing methods. This framework presents a scalable solution applicable to both manned and autonomous maritime navigation systems.
